Jonas on the podium: He did not expected to win two moto's and just wanted to have 2 consistent moto's today without any big mistakes, he was happy he could stay calm under pressure and that there's a smal amount of weight of his shoulders now that the first round is in the books. Thanked the entire team and all the sponsors
Paturel on the podium: Was happy with his bike and team he recognised that Pauls was better today and he also stated there's still 18 more gp's and that he's sicking them of one by one and does not want to see to far ahead. Thanked the entire team and sponsors
Lieber on the podium; Biggest smile out there, he said he had not raced GP's for 1,5 year so was happy to return and be on the podium, he said he lost a little bit of his fluency late in the first moto and was happy to carry the speed all the moto in the second race and was genuinely happy with 3th . Thanked his friends and family and his trainer and thats about it
